Introduction
This manual provides detailed instructions for the safe and effective use of your Kuriyama BR-E400 Brass Part E Male Adapter. This adapter is designed for connecting a hose to a female cam and groove fitting, ensuring a secure and reliable connection in various industrial applications. Setup and Installation
- Safety First: Ensure all systems are depressurized and secured before beginning installation. W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E).
- Prepare Hose: Ensure the end of the hose is clean, free of debris, and cut squarely.
- Insert Hose Shank: Carefully insert the hose shank end of the BR-E400 adapter into the hose. Ensure it is fully seated.
- Secure Hose: Use appropriate hose clamps (not included) to securely fasten the hose to the adapter's shank. Refer to hose and clamp manufacturer specifications for proper installation and torque.
- Connect to Female Fitting: Align the male cam and groove end of the BR-E400 with the corresponding female cam and groove fitting. Insert the adapter and close the cam arms firmly until they are fully engaged.
- Verify Connection: Ensure cam arms are fully closed and secured. If applicable, insert safety clips or pins through the holes in the cam arms for added security.
Operating Instructions
The Kuriyama BR-E400 adapter is a passive component designed to facilitate connections. Proper operation primarily involves ensuring secure connections and adherence to pressure ratings.
- Pressure Rating: Do not exceed the maximum rated pressure of 150 PSI for this adapter. Always operate within the lowest pressure rating of any component in your system.
- Temperature Range: Ensure the operating temperature is within the safe limits for brass and any connected hose or fluid.
- Fluid Compatibility: Verify that the fluid being transferred is compatible with brass materials to prevent corrosion or degradation.
- Regular Inspection: Before each use, visually inspect the adapter for any signs of wear, damage, or corrosion. Check that cam arms operate smoothly and securely.
- Disconnection: To disconnect, ensure the system is depressurized. Open the cam arms, and carefully pull the adapter away from the female fitting.
Maintenance
Proper maintenance will extend the lifespan of your BR-E400 adapter.
- Cleaning: Clean the adapter regularly with a mild soap and water solution. Rinse thoroughly and dry completely.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ners that could damage the brass.
- Lubrication: Periodically inspect and, if necessary, lightly lubricate the cam arm pivots with a suitable lubricant compatible with your application to ensure smooth operation.
- Gasket Inspection: Regularly inspect any gaskets or O-rings within the female fitting (not part of this adapter, but crucial for the connection) for signs of wear, cracking, or compression set. Replace as needed.
- Storage: Store the adapter in a clean, dry environment away from extreme temperatures and corrosive substances when not in use.
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Leakage at connection | Improperly seated connection; Damaged gasket/O-ring in female fitting; Hose clamp not tight enough. | Ensure cam arms are fully closed and secured. Inspect and replace gasket/O-ring. Tighten hose clamp according to specifications. |
| Difficulty connecting/disconnecting | Debris in fitting; Corroded cam arms; Adapter or female fitting is damaged. | Clean fittings thoroughly. Lubricate cam arm pivots. Inspect for damage; replace if necessary. |
| Hose slipping off shank | Improper hose clamp; Incorrect hose size; Damaged hose shank. | Use appropriate hose clamps and ensure proper installation. Verify hose size matches adapter. Replace adapter if shank is damaged. |
